Change App Language
In the Web Vault{:target="_blank"} and Desktop App, Bitwarden will default to American English. You can manually change the language by navigating to Settings → Options and selecting your language from the Language dropdown.
Bitwarden Browser Extensions will dynamically change to use the language set by your Web Browser.
- Learn how to change Chrome's language{:target="_blank"}
- Learn how to change Firefox's language{:target="_blank"}
Bitwarden Mobile Apps will dynamically change use the language set by your Operating System.
Don't See Your Language?
If your language isn't listed in the Web Vault or Desktop App, or if your Browser Extension or Mobile App isn't dynamically using your language, we want your help!
Bitwarden uses a translation tool called Crowdin{:target="_blank"} to manage our localization effort across many different languages (no programming knowledge required).
- To contribute to or make corrections to an existing translation, join our project{:target="_blank"}.
- To start translating Bitwarden to a new language, join our project and contact the Project Owner{:target="_blank"}.
